Transaction 376c32557ec3623d6cc95d146e589802e2160780f1286b6199bc7e4aa10c5312
1 Input
2 Outputs
- 376c32557ec3623d6cc95d146e589802e2160780f1286b6199bc7e4aa10c5312:0
- 376c32557ec3623d6cc95d146e589802e2160780f1286b6199bc7e4aa10c5312:1
value 32833
address 3Bk3gdWJBe68pc4ckuSef4iGBfQMrXgxyh
value 1283941
address bc1ql8jnq4nrwujscyl77fjmny8gerpwgunew9yweh